Start with a push-button
Push-button start is a brand new technology that allows you to start your car without putting in and turning the key. It is available in numerous vehicles and offers a variety of advantages, including convenience. It can be a fantastic deterrent to thieves as well. But, you must be aware of the dangers that come with this technology. Here are some guidelines to help you avoid potential issues with your push button start system.
A push-button starter works by communicating with the vehicle through radio signals. The keys are kept in a purse or pocket and when you press the button the vehicle receives a signal which unlocks the ignition. The key fob also transmits an encryption code that is specific to the vehicle. The vehicle compares the security code with the anti-theft one, and then starts the engine.
It is essential to know how to stop the car that is started with a push button. The first step is to bring the car to a complete stop. Use the brake pedal and then shift to park or neutral. If you don't do this, the car could continue to run or even stall. Find more details in your owner's guide.

Power liftgate
A power liftgate is a useful feature that opens your car's back door automatically. You can activate the feature by pressing an electronic key fob or button in your vehicle. Most modern systems also let you open the door hands-free by waving your foot below the bumper. This is a fantastic feature for those with a limited mobility or who struggle to lift heavy items. It is also a relatively inexpensive upgrade. Mobile Installation is a Brooklyn Park installer that can provide everything from new wheels to a tonneau cover.
If you own a Mitsubishi SUV or CUV, there's a good chance it has an automatic liftgate. You may have noticed that your power liftgate isn't opening or closing correctly. This could be caused by dirt or other debris that has accumulated in the switch that opens and closes it, which could require a replacement. The best way to determine the source of the issue is to utilize a multimeter and check the switch for continuity.
Another issue that is common with a power liftgate is that it won't close when you press the button on your key fob or inside your vehicle. This could be an indication of a defective motor or electrical components. In either scenario, you should consult an expert to look over and repair your vehicle's power liftgate.
